Parking issue

Cyberjaya, Malaysia's first-ever "intelligent city" that forms the heart of the country's Multimedia Super Corridor (MSC) initiative. And it used to be a Dream City to me with no traffic jam and it's really very peaceful.

But HELL no to me now. As traffic is getting heavy and parking bays were never sufficient to us at the first place has become worst.

Let's highlight those out, insufficient parking bays and expensive parking fees(RM350 for deposit), parking facilities that are too far away from the main office and those in places that are badly lit are some of the excuses motorist have given for parking their vehicles illegally along the main office areas.

Everyday I was traveling from home in Subang to Cyberjaya, it's about 45km away and it takes me about 45minutes to get there in the morning. But it takes about an hour and a half for me to get back home as the jam was quite congested in the evenings.

And now I have to wake up at 6am and off to office at 7am to ensure that I get a parking spot. Regarding Park & Ride facility, is about 3-5km away. Obviously Cyberjaya authorities never considered us and forcing us to use this system by implementing a metered-parking system and towing our cars.

Can they imagine the distance of the Park & Ride area and condiser on our safety? How about the ladies? We might stay late for works... These could increase the crime rate in Cyberjaya.
